Welcome to CEA

 

Welcome to the Correctional Education Association (CEA), a professional association of educators and administrators working in adult and juvenile correctional settings. CEA provides critical training, cutting-edge research, and valuable networking opportunities for members to assist in delivering effective, life-changing education for students. CEA helps members stay informed about the latest developments in education practice and the corrections industry.

CEA’s focus is to deliver quality education and help incarcerated students achieve successful release and reintegration into the community.

Standards Commision

The CEA Standards Commission has established comprehensive performance objectives, which form a framework for evaluating education programs in correctional settings.

Journal of Correctional Education (JCE)

The JCE is the leading and longest-running academic publication focused on education in corrections, and the most cited journal in this field.
